We’re thrilled to look back on a successful Thermodynamic Modelling Workshop (June 3-6, 2025) at Empa, Switzerland, where around 40 participants—from PhD students and postdocs to industry professionals—gained hands-on expertise in GEMS for cementitious materials.
Key learnings covered:
1. Fundamentals of thermodynamic database, cement hydration modelling, environmental interaction, and saturation index calculations (delivered from Barbara Lothenbach and Frank Winnefeld, Empa).
2. xGEMS: George Dan Miron from PSI showcased xGEMS, where C++ or Python codes can be applied in Jupyter Notebook (Lab), allowing working online in browsers.
3. Corrosion and solubility of iron (hydr)oxides modelling delivered by Fabio Enrico Furcas (Empa).
To find out more about GEMS modelling, the previous workshop lectures recorded in 2020 can be found here.
At Empa, we are also working on establishing a thermodynamic database for Mg-containing phases like hydrated-magnesium-carbonates (HMCs), LDH phases, to better model MgO-based binders.
